Stigale Memorial Home

(215) 726-7022
6316 Elmwood Ave, # 18, Philadelphia, Pennsylvania, 19142-3126

About us

Neighborhood: Eastwick/southwest Philadelphia

Reviews


No reviews yet. Be the first to write a review!